Abstract
An amplifier circuit comprises a variable degeneration circuit connected to emitter terminals of transistors, and a variable negative capacitance circuit connected to differential output signal terminals. The variable degeneration circuit includes a variable capacitor and a resistor. The variable negative capacitance circuit, which is a variable current source, includes a transistor, a capacitor, and a variable current source. The variable negative capacitance circuit includes transistors, a capacitor, and variable current sources.
